Sir James Falshaw (1810–1889), Bt, Lord Provost of Edinburgh (1874–1877)
Robert Herdman·1877
Historical Context
Robert Herdman's 1877 portrait of Sir James Falshaw, Lord Provost of Edinburgh, commemorates one of the city's most active civic leaders. Falshaw presided over Edinburgh during a transformative period of urban development and modernization, and his portrait — now in the City Art Centre — fulfills the traditional function of civic portraiture: preserving the likeness of office-holders as part of the institutional memory of the city. Herdman was the natural choice for such commissions, his Edinburgh reputation established through a career of distinguished historical and portrait painting.
Technical Analysis
Herdman's civic portrait mode is assured and dignified — the Lord Provost's chain of office and the formal setting rendered with appropriate attention to their symbolic weight. His portrait handling is competent and respectful, building the sitter's likeness through careful modeling while maintaining the gravity appropriate to official commemoration.
